President Uhuru Names Kalonzo as Special Envoy to South Sudan
Wiper leader Kalonzo Musyoka has been appointed as a special envoy to the Republic of South Sudan by President Kenyatta.
The appointment was announced by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s in a statement to newsrooms on Tuesday.
The Ministry noted that Musyoka's appointment was a furtherance of Kenya’s commitment towards shared prosperity in the region.
Musyoka is expected to use his new role to steer Kenya's pursuit of lasting peace and security in Africa's youngest nation.
“The Ministry of Foreign Affairs congratulates Hon. Dr. Kalonzo Musyoka on his appointment and stands ready to support the Special Envoy in the delivery of his mandate,” read the statement.
His appointment follows South Sudan President Salva Kiir's two-day State visit to Kenya.
